Jurassic Express Trail Run
Swanage, United Kingdom • 14 Mar 2026
Event overview
The Jurassic Express Trail Run is a trail event on Saturday 14 March 2026 that starts on Swanage seafront and finishes at the ruins of Corfe Castle. The route passes coastal and castle landmarks including Old Harry Rocks and Studland. Trails are mainly hard-packed chalk and sand. After finishing at Corfe Castle, participants can board a private steam train back to Swanage; train tickets are available for purchase. Spectators are welcome. Dogs are not allowed at the event.
Distances and practical information
- 21 km - elevation +473 m
- 17 km - elevation +399 m
- 11 km - elevation +273 m
GPX files are available for each distance. The course is signed with pink arrows and pink tape, and hazards or road junctions are marked with "Caution" signs. The organiser provides first aid, water stations, chip timing, bibs, encouraging marshals, a finisher medal, finisher goodies, and a personalised certificate. There is no on-site parking; public car parks are nearby. Bibs are posted to entrants, and any train wristband purchased is included in the same package. The event requests reusable cups or bottles because it operates plastic-free. Visit the organization's website for the most recent information.
